gpt4 book ai didi

java - 如果没有互联网连接/wifi/移动数据(JAVA_CODE),如何将第二个 Activity 返回到第一个 Activity

转载 作者:行者123 更新时间:2023-12-01 16:36:03 24 4
gpt4 key购买 nike

我是初学者 Android 开发人员...最近我开发了一个应用程序。但我想如果用户设备连接了 wifi/移动网络并且用户自动打开我的应用程序 FirstActivity 转到 SecondActivity。在 SecondActivity 中,用户可以阅读 pdfBook/html/txt 文件。但是,当用户在 SecondActivity 中阅读 Pdfbook/html/txt 文件并且同时 wifi/移动网络断开时,SecondActivity 应该自动返回到 FirstActivity。我尝试了很多方法,但我失败了......Google搜索中没有针对此问题的资源。请任何人帮助我。

最佳答案

public boolean isNetworkConnected(Context context) {
ConnectivityManager cm = (ConnectivityManager) context.getSystemService(Context.CONNECTIVITY_SERVICE);
return cm.getActiveNetworkInfo() != null && cm.getActiveNetworkInfo().isConnected();
}

如果网络已连接,此函数将返回 true

如果网络未连接则返回 false

如果此函数返回 true,您将进入下一个 Activity

如果返回 false 则可以执行您想要的操作

关于java - 如果没有互联网连接/wifi/移动数据(JAVA_CODE),如何将第二个 Activity 返回到第一个 Activity 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/61944554/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com